ish: Assuming standard medieval rules apply, persons were not married unless they were married in the eyes of God. Moreover, as far as taxation goes, there was no such thing as community property. The rules of coverture said that the property of the feme covert immediately passed into the exclusive control of the husband, save her dower interest and minus the husband's curtesy interest. Therefore, a married couple would be considered a different legal entity entirely: women had more power and control as unmarried individuals, though they were then subject to taxation on their lands, incomes, etc.
Now, we know a few things about Thedas are "modern"--esp. the relative equality of men and women in arms (cabined in by the various comments people will make about a female Cousland "playing the man" and such), but we don't know if that plays as well in the rest of Thedas (consider the Aveline story or the Silent Sisters; or more appropriately, the way social class intersects gender relations with Orlesian chavaliers).
So the question, as always, is what assumptions to make in absence of direct evidence: modern or medieval precedent? I will lean towards medieval every time. It seems the safer bet.
